目录
- 什么是SSR?
- SSR的优势
- SSR搭建前的准备
- SSR的安装步骤
- 4.1 安装依赖
- 4.2 下载SSR
- 4.3 配置SSR
- 如何使用SSR
- 常见问题解答
什么是SSR?
SSR(ShadowsocksR)是一种基于Shadowsocks的网络代理工具,旨在帮助用户突破网络限制,实现科学上网。它通过加密用户的网络流量,保护用户的隐私,并提供更快的访问速度。
SSR的优势
- 隐私保护:SSR通过加密技术,保护用户的上网隐私,防止数据被监控。
- 速度快:相较于其他翻墙工具,SSR在速度上表现更为优越。
- 稳定性强:SSR在网络环境不佳的情况下,依然能够保持较好的连接稳定性。
SSR搭建前的准备
在搭建SSR之前,用户需要准备以下内容:
- 一台VPS(虚拟专用服务器),推荐使用Linux系统。
- SSH客户端,用于远程连接VPS。
- 基本的Linux命令行知识。
SSR的安装步骤
4.1 安装依赖
在VPS上安装SSR之前,需要先安装一些必要的依赖。可以通过以下命令进行安装:
bash
apt-get update
apt-get install python-pip
apt-get install git
4.2 下载SSR
使用git命令下载SSR的最新版本:
bash
git clone -b manyuser https://github.com/shadowsocksr-backup/shadowsocksr.git
cd shadowsocksr
4.3 配置SSR
在下载完成后,需要对SSR进行配置。
-
编辑配置文件:
bash
vi user-config.json -
根据自己的需求修改配置文件中的参数,如端口、密码、加密方式等。
如何使用SSR
完成安装和配置后,可以通过以下命令启动SSR:
bash
python server.py
然后在本地客户端中输入VPS的IP地址和配置的端口,即可实现科学上网。
常见问题解答
1. SSR和Shadowsocks有什么区别?
SSR是Shadowsocks的一个改进版本,增加了多用户支持和更强的加密方式,能够更好地应对网络封锁。
2. 如何选择VPS?
选择VPS时,建议选择速度快、稳定性高的服务商,并确保其服务器位于网络环境较好的地区。
3. SSR的安全性如何?
SSR通过多种加密方式保护用户数据,安全性较高,但用户仍需注意使用安全的密码和定期更换密码。
4. 如何解决SSR连接失败的问题?
- 检查VPS是否正常运行。
- 确认配置文件中的IP和端口是否正确。
- 尝试更换加密方式或端口。
5. SSR是否可以在手机上使用?
是的,SSR支持多种客户端,包括手机端的应用程序,用户可以在手机上配置SSR,实现科学上网。
通过以上步骤,用户可以顺利搭建SSR,实现科学上网的需求。希望本文对您有所帮助!